Database
db={"registration_forms":[{_id:ObjectId("634e9f99f906a707bec7beb1"),date:ISODate("2021-10-18T00:00:00.000Z"),first_name:"Daniel",last_name:"Spenser",staff_name:"john",is_deleted:false,}],"update_forms":[{_id:ObjectId("63831c2d26c1318c7094d473"),date:ISODate("2022-03-11T00:00:00.000Z"),first_name:"Kylee",last_name:"Arroyo",staff_name:"john",is_deleted:false,register_form_id:ObjectId("634e9f99f906a707bec7beb1")},{_id:ObjectId("63831c3f26c1318c7094d485"),date:ISODate("2022-09-15T00:00:00.000Z"),first_name:"Forbes",last_name:"Randall",staff_name:"john",is_deleted:false,register_form_id:ObjectId("634e9f99f906a707bec7beb1")}]}
Query
db.registration_forms.aggregate([{"$match":{_id:ObjectId("634e9f99f906a707bec7beb1"),date:{"$gte":ISODate("2021-10-18T00:00:00.000Z"),"$lte":ISODate("2021-10-20T00:00:00.000Z")},is_deleted:false}},{"$unionWith":{"coll":"update_forms","pipeline":[{$match:{$expr:{$eq:["$register_form_id",ObjectId("634e9f99f906a707bec7beb1")]}}}]}}])